Kayslin is an attractive, modern name of recent origin. It combines elements from popular names like Kaylee and Kayla with the appealing ending 'lin'. This gives Kayslin a fresh and distinctive sound that sets it apart from traditional choices. Pronounced as "kayz-lin", this moniker rolls off the tongue effortlessly. Its phonetic spelling makes it easy to learn and remember, adding practicality to its stylishness.
Kayslin is not yet widely established, making it a unique option for parents seeking something original but not too unusual. As of now, it doesn't appear in Social Security Administration's top baby names lists, allowing it to retain its rarity and exclusivity. Kayslin saw a significant drop in popularity from 2019 to 2020, with only seven babies given the name after twenty were born in the previous year. Overall, 27 newborns have been named Kayslin since tracking began.
